Frequently Asked Questions about New Middlefield Apartments

What is the Cheapest New apartment in Middlefield?

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Middlefield is at Tremont Flats listed at $768.

How much is the average rent for a New Middlefield Apartment?

The average rent for a New Apartment in Middlefield is $2,139.

What is the largest New Middlefield Apartment for rent?

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Middlefield is a 1,660 square feet unit starting from $2,331 at Springside Middletown.

What is the average size for Middlefield New Apartments for rent?

The average size for a New rental in Middlefield is currently at 642 sq ft.
